St Donat's Castle, Glamorgan

St Donat's Castle is a mediæval castle in St Donats, Glamorgan. Positioned on cliffs overlooking the Bristol Channel, the castle dates from the 12th century. Since 1962 it has been home to Atlantic College, an independent boarding school and the first of the United World Colleges. The castle is within the council area of The Vale of Glamorgan.
CADW Grade I Listed 13325.
